AIKEN, S.C. (WRDW/WAGT) - Some Aiken families received internet access, and veterans received access to technology at the American Legion Post 26.
The Legion teamed up with Comcast to provide laptops to local veterans, enabling them to connect with others on Friday.
Additionally, Comcast set up a Wi-Fi hotspot called a lift zone at the Legion Post.
These resources allow veterans to have access to telemedicine as well as to connect with their families.
